Vegetarian French Onion Soup
Cost $12, save $16
Source: Recommended by CookPal
- 120 Min
- 4 Servings
- $12
INGREDIENTS
Main
- 2 tablespoons salted butter
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 🧅 2 large red onions, thinly sliced
- 🧅 2 large sweet onions, thinly sliced
Seasoning
- 🧂 2 teaspoons kosher salt
- 1 teaspoon white sugar
Liquid Base
- 4 cups mushroom broth (such as Pacific Foods)
- ⅔ cup fino dry sherry
- 1 tablespoon vegan Worcestershire sauce (such as The Wizard's)
Herbs & Spices
- 2 teaspoons dried parsley
- 2 teaspoons herbes de Provence
- 2 bay leaves
Finishing Touches
- 1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
- 1 (1 ounce) piece Parmesan cheese rind
- Salt and ground black pepper to taste
Toppings
- 8 French baguette slices
- ¾ cup grated Gruyère cheese
- ½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
STEPS
Melt butter with olive oil in a large pot over medium heat. Add red onions and sweet onions. Sprinkle with kosher salt and sugar. Cook, stirring frequently, until onions are very tender and caramelized, about 45 minutes.
Pour mushroom broth, sherry, Worcestershire sauce, parsley, herbes de Provence, and bay leaves into the caramelized onion mixture. Bring to a simmer and cook over medium-low heat for 45 to 60 minutes.
Reduce heat to low and remove bay leaves. Add balsamic vinegar to the soup. Mix and adjust the seasoning as needed.
Place the Parmesan cheese rind in the center of the pot. Submerge it but do not stir. Cook the soup for 20 more minutes.
Set an oven rack about 6 inches from the heat source and preheat the broiler. Arrange baguette slices on a baking sheet.
Toast baguette slices under the broiler for 2 to 3 minutes per side. Remove and set aside.
Carefully remove the Parmesan rind and discard it. Fill 4 oven-safe bowls evenly with soup. Sprinkle lightly with Gruyère and Parmesan cheese. Top each with 2 baguette slices and sprinkle again with remaining cheese.
Broil the soup bowls in the preheated oven until the cheese is browned and bubbling, about 3 to 5 minutes.

💡 To achieve deeper onion caramelization, stir consistently to prevent burning.Use high-quality mushroom broth for the best flavor.For added crispiness, brush the baguette slices lightly with olive oil before toasting.Ensure your oven-safe bowls are broiler-friendly to avoid accidents.
